Killers of the Flower Moon | Nu Metro

Search


Killers of the Flower Moon

Add to
my list
Western, Drama
206 min | Film & Publications Board logo16 D L V

This film released on 20 October 2023 and is no longer showing
View more upcoming movies View movies now showing